工作职责:工作职责1.控制算法设计:设计变频器的控制算法,包括电机转速控制、电流控制、位置控制等。根据变频器的应用场景和要求,选择合适的控制策略和算法。2.嵌入式软件开发:开发嵌入式软件,包括控制器固件和驱动程序,实现控制算法的实时执行和电机的精确控制。使用C/C++等编程语言进行软件开发。3.实时系统开发:针对实时性要求高的变频器控制系统,设计和开发实时系统软件,确保控制算法的及时响应和准确执行。4.通信协议开发: 开发与其他系统或设备进行通信的协议和接口,如CAN总线、Modbus通信协议等,实现变频器与其他设备的数据交换和信息传输。5.参数配置与调试:开发软件界面或工具,用于变频器参数配置和调试,包括参数设置、校准、调节等功能,以便用户进行灵活的控制和调整。6.系统集成与测试: 进行软件与硬件的集成测试,验证软件与硬件之间的接口和交互是否正常,确保整个变频器系统的功能和性能符合要求。7.故障排除与维护: 分析和解决软件相关的问题和故障,进行系统调试和维护工作,确保系统的稳定运行和可靠性。识别和解决软件开发中的问题和挑战。7.能够与团队成员紧密合作,有效沟通,协调工作,共同完成项目目标。任职资格:1.计算机工程、电子工程、电气工程或相关领域的本科或以上学历。工作经验两年以上。2.具备扎实的编程技能,熟练掌握C/C++等编程语言,并具有嵌入式软件开发经验。熟悉实时操作系统(RTOS)的开发和应用。3.对控制系统理论有深入了解,能够设计和实现各种控制算法,包括PID控制、矢量控制、场定向控制等。4.具备对电机驱动技术的理解,包括变频器的工作原理、电机控制方法、电机特性等方面的知识。5. 熟悉常用的通信协议和接口,如CAN总线、Modbus、Ethernet等,能够开发与其他系统或设备进行通信的软件。6.具备良好的问题分析和解决能力,能够快速准确地